Ticket: Ridgefell Marathon chip reader drops reads above 40 runners/sec. Antenna mux in ChronoPass firmware polls sequentially; burst crossings at the finish mat overflow the ring buffer. Fix: double buffer size, switch to interleaved polling. Reviewer: confirm no timestamp reordering under load; bench harness included. Patch targets the firmware build noted below.

pipeline stamp: htk4_66df

## Tuning

Ledgerlens defaults suit mid-size deployments. For the Cragmoor rollout we bumped page size and cut the highlight debounce; query latency dropped roughly 30%. Don't raise the export batch above 10k rows — the Fenwright backend times out. Index rebuilds should run off-peak. Changes require a restart of the viewer pods; no hot reload yet. For the weekly sync, current production values are listed below.

constants for kaduf-hadup:
QUOTAS = {
    "zorath": 2,
    "ralael": 5,
}

# Squatwatch — Environments

Squatwatch scans our internal registry for typo-squatting package names. Three environments exist: dev (scans a fixture registry), staging (mirrors prod feeds hourly), and prod (live feeds, blocking mode enabled). When reviewing changes, note that edit-distance thresholds differ per environment, so diffs against the wrong tier are a common false alarm. Prod currently runs with the following configuration.

settings of yawif-yafop:
[druys]
port = 9000
region = south-3
host = druys.zemvarsoft.internal
team = frador
timeout_ms = 3000
retries = 4

# Gatewick Environment Variables

Gatewick enforces per-plugin rate limits. Defaults: 60 req/min burst 20. Override with GATEWICK_RATE_LIMIT and GATEWICK_BURST; values above 300 require approval from the platform team. Exceeding limits returns 429 with a retry hint — honor it, repeated violations get your plugin key suspended. Limits apply per key, not per host, so shared keys split the budget. Quota checks require an authenticated admin credential, which you set on the next line of your env file.

vault entry, bagef-hafop: RELAY_SECRET3=a63